Washington Township Public Library asks for return of missing picnic table

WASHINGTON TOWNSHIP, N.J. (Morris County) — The Washington Township Public Library in Morris County is asking the public for help after one of its outdoor picnic tables went missing.

In a message shared with the community, the library said the table, located outside its building at 37 E. Springtown Road in Long Valley, has disappeared and has not been located.

“The twin to the pictured picnic table is missing, and we don’t know where it went (this isn’t a joke) if you or someone you know took our picnic table, please bring it back and place it where it was taken from. We miss it, sometimes we eat lunch there. (Again, not a joke),” the library said.
